Elevate your nursing career with a NSWOC Nurse position at Para Med, focusing on wound, ostomy, and continence care. Offering autonomy and continued professional development, this role supports a balanced work-life structure.
In this dynamic role, you will be responsible for patient assessments, education, and providing ongoing clinical support to nursing teams. Participate in leadership opportunities while collaborating with various stakeholders to enhance patient care. Your knowledge and skills will make a significant impact in the healthcare setting.
Key Responsibilities:
• Assess and manage wound, ostomy, and continence care for patients
• Educate the Para Med team and patients effectively
• Provide recommendations on nursing care and products
• Engage in clinical leadership for continuous improvement
• Collaborate with both internal and external partners
Requirements:
• Current NSWOC certification is required
• At least 2 years of experience as a Registered Nurse
• Experience in community settings preferred
• Membership in Wound Ostomy & Continence Canada is a plus
• Bilingual communication skills in English and French preferred
